

After graduating from Mineral Wells High School in 1935, she worked for a short time as a switchboard operator for the telephone company until she met and married Walter Lee Atwell. Kathleen and Walter spent the majority of their married life in Lufkin, Texas where she and Walter were longtime, active members of their church, First Christian Church. Kathleen was a devoted wife, loving mother, and loyal friend.
She was active in the community and participated in all of her children’s activities. She enjoyed playing bridge with her friends, hosting the bridge group in her home, participating in the Christian Women’s Fellowship at church, and being with her children and grandchildren.
She is survived by her sons, James Frank Atwell and his wife Marty, Thomas Luther Atwell and his wife Lissa, along with their children Elizabeth and Robert, and David Glober Atwell and his wife Jeanie, along with their children Michael, Blake and Andrew.
Mrs. Atwell was preceded in death by her parents; her beloved husband Walter; oldest son, Walter Lee, Jr.; and her sisters, Audene Ferguson, Katie Krough, and Mimi Stone.
